Our Rich History and Comprehensive Services

Health for One Million (HOM)

Founded under the Diocese of Marthandam, HOM started with a focus on delivering health services to Kanyakumari's underserved. Bishop Lawrence Mar Ephraem's vision expanded to include holistic care for intellectually disabled children.

Establishment of the Special School

In 1999, HOM Special School was established to address the lack of support for intellectually disabled children in Kanyakumari District. Since then, we have been dedicated to their well-being and development.

Recognition and Registration

HOM Special School is recognized by the Government of Tamil Nadu and registered under the PWD Act, ensuring compliance and quality standards.
